Features
- The
MicroVantage™Membrane Series is available
in 0.03, 0.1,0.22,0.45, 0.65 and 1.2 pore
sizes.
- Each
cartridge is rinsed with 17 megohm water to
flush away any remaining manufacturing debris
and wash away any extractables that may effect
performance
- Pharmaceutical
grade elements are designed to be used as
sterilizing grade cartridges
- All
materials of construction meet requirements
of the FDA Title 21 of The Code of Federal
Regulations
- Cartridges
are designed for maximum throughput and particle
retention at the lowest pressure drop
- Polyethersulfone,
Nylon, and Polypropylene construction offers
a wide range of compatibility
- Compatible
with Chemical Sanitation, Autoclave, and In-Line
Sterilization methods
- Each
cartridge is individually tested for integrity
and is absolute at the rated pore size
- Each
assembly is validated to pass USP Class 6
Toxicology extractable tests for plastics

| Sterilization |
| Filtered
Hot Water |
90ºC |
| Autoclave: |
127ºC,
30 min., multiple cycles |
| In-Line
Steam: |
135ºC,
30 min., multiple cycles |
| Chemical
Sanitation protocols designed to extend the useful
life of the cartridge are available from the factory. |
